BBC broadcaster Diane Oxberry will be lighting up Sale Moor this weekend.

Weather presenter Diane, who lives in Sale, will be doing the honours of switching on the village’s Christmas Lights on Sunday November 20.

The We Are Sale Moor group rallied together the community to raise funds for lights and decorations. They have managed to smash their revised target of £3,600 to ensure the village is not left in the dark this Christmas.

The event will take place on Warrener Street car park from 5.30pm and 8pm, with the switch-on anticipated to take place at 6.15pm.

The Salvation Army Band will be performing throughout the night with carol singers.

Mac Daddies will be on hand to offer food and drink and special guests include the Mayor of Trafford Judith Lloyd and Father Christmas.

“We hope people will stick around for the full event as so much work has gone into it,” said Christine Houlding, of We Are Sale Moor.

“It should be a great night.”
